“Il Pleut Bergère” paints a charming countryside scene where a sudden storm drives a young shepherdess and her flock to seek shelter. As thunder rumbles and lightning flashes, a friendly voice urges her to hurry into a cozy thatched cottage. The rain drumming on the leaves, the crackling hearth, and the bleating sheep create a vivid soundscape that feels both dramatic and comforting.
Beyond its gentle melody, the song celebrates kindness and hospitality. The family inside the cottage—mother and sister included—welcome the shepherdess with warmth, inviting her to dry off by the fire while the sheep find safety in the stable. Listeners are reminded that even in wild weather, human compassion turns fear into comfort, making this traditional French lullaby a heart-warming lesson in care and community.
